What hvac coil cleaning actually involves, step by step
System inspection. A camera or mirror inspection of the supply and return runs identifies where dust, debris, or biological growth is concentrated before any cleaning equipment is deployed, so the crew knows which sections need agitation and which are already reasonably clear.
Register and vent sealing. Supply and return registers not currently being worked on are sealed off, and a negative-pressure collection unit is connected to the system, so dislodged dust is pulled into the collection unit instead of blowing out into the rooms through open vents elsewhere in the house.
Mechanical agitation. A rotary brush or compressed-air whip is run through each duct run to knock built-up dust off the interior walls of the ductwork, since dust that has settled and compacted over years doesn't come loose from suction alone.
HEPA vacuum extraction. The dislodged material is pulled out through the negative-pressure connection into a HEPA-filtered collection system, which keeps the fine particulate captured on-site rather than releasing it back through the return air into the living space.
Register and diffuser cleaning. Each supply and return register, plus the grille and any accessible diffuser, is removed and cleaned separately, since registers accumulate a different kind of buildup — pet hair, surface dust — than what collects deeper in the duct run.
Airflow verification. Once the system is reassembled, airflow at several registers is checked against what it was reading before the cleaning started, confirming the work actually improved circulation rather than just moved dust around inside the same ductwork.
What goes wrong when hvac coil cleaning is done badly
Disconnected flex duct during agitation. Aggressive brushing or an air whip run through a flexible duct section can pull a loose connection apart at the joint, and a disconnected section that goes unnoticed after the service leaves conditioned air blowing into a wall cavity or attic instead of a living space.
Dust escaping through open registers. Skipping the sealing step on registers not currently being worked on lets dislodged dust blow straight out into the room instead of being pulled into the collection unit, spreading the exact material the service was meant to remove throughout the house.
Excess moisture or biocide misuse. Applying a biocide or moisture-based treatment inside ductwork without adequate drying afterward can leave a damp environment that promotes new microbial growth inside the duct — solving the immediate dust problem while creating a different one.
What hvac coil cleaning costs around Jacinto City
A typical price for AC coil cleaning near Jacinto City falls between $95 and $380 for the job. The range covers in-place cleaning of an AC evaporator coil on a typical 2-3 ton residential system. A deep clean that requires removing the coil typically costs closer to $400-$700.
This figure is a market-research estimate for this category of work, not a price set here — the amount a specific job actually costs depends on its scope, conditions on site, and the company that takes it on. Since the exact number depends on the job and the provider, comparing a couple of local quotes is the most direct way to see where a specific project falls inside this range. How to choose who does the work in Jacinto City
Is the quote a flat whole-house price, a per-vent price, or a per-register price? These three pricing models can produce very different totals for the same house, so the model should be clear before comparing numbers. Does the quote include the main trunk lines and the HVAC unit's coils and blower, or only the individual vents? Some estimates cover only the visible vent openings, leaving the main lines untouched. What method is used — negative-pressure HEPA vacuum with agitation, or a shop-vac at the vent? A shop-vac at the vent removes far less debris than a whole-system negative-pressure method. Is a before-and-after camera inspection provided so the results can be checked? Without visual confirmation, there is no way to verify how much debris was actually removed. Does the estimate include dryer vent cleaning, or is that a separate service? Duct cleaning and dryer vent cleaning are different systems and are sometimes confused inside a bundled quote. What is the plan if mold or pest contamination is found inside the ducts? Contamination sometimes calls for a different remediation step beyond a standard cleaning, which can change the price.
A price that sounds far too low compared to every other quote for the same house size. Unusually cheap duct cleaning sometimes means a shop-vac at the vents rather than a full negative-pressure system clean. No specification of whether the price is flat-rate, per-vent, or per-register. Without knowing the pricing model, there is no way to tell if the number is actually comparable to another bid. No before-and-after inspection offered. Without a camera check, there is no way to confirm how much debris was actually removed. Pressure to add UV-light or sanitizing treatments on the spot, bundled with no separate breakdown. Bundled add-ons proposed during the visit are harder to evaluate than a written, itemized quote. No mention of whether the HVAC coils or blower are included or excluded from the cleaning. Some estimates cover only the visible duct openings, leaving the unit itself untouched.
The Evaporator Coil: A Hidden Growth Risk
The evaporator coil sits inside the air handler where warm, moist household air passes over refrigerant lines, and it stays damp for hours after every cooling cycle — a genuinely ideal environment for grime, and in humid climates, microbial growth, to build up on the fins. A dirty evaporator coil restricts airflow and can eventually ice over, which shuts the system down entirely.
